A Brief Overview Of Cloud Management

Cloud management involves overseeing and controlling cloud resources to management to ensure they are used efficiently, are secure, and follow regulations. It includes tasks like setting up resources, monitoring how well they're working, handling expenses, and ensuring data security. As more and more organizations move to the cloud, it's crucial to manage it well to get the most out of its flexible and scalable features.

Primary Cloud Management Challenges

Security Concerns

Ensuring security remains a major concern for organizations using the cloud. A strong security plan is needed to handle access permissions, encryption, and following rules across different cloud services. Mistakes in setting up the cloud and unauthorized access can be big dangers, so it's important to constantly monitor things and take preventive actions to keep data safe and private. Complexity of Multi-Cloud Environments

Managing multiple cloud environments is a big challenge in Cloud Management. Many organizations use public and private clouds, making handling resources, blending data, and ensuring security more complicated. Ensuring different tasks run smoothly across various cloud providers can be tough without a unified management approach.

Migration Challenges

Migrating current applications and data to the cloud comes with its own set of problems. There are issues such as things needing to be fixed together, slow data transfers, and times when things are offline, which can cause problems. It is important to have a clear plan and prepare and execute it carefully to handle these challenges and ensure the shift to the cloud happens smoothly. Cost Management

Cloud services operate on a pay-as-you-go framework by offering adaptability and flexibility and introducing difficulties in overseeing costs. Poor supervision of resource utilization, excessive allocation, and insufficient use can result in unanticipated costs. Successful cost management entails refining the allotment of resources, utilizing reserved instances, and deploying tracking tools to monitor usage trends.

Lack of Visibility and Monitoring

Keeping a clear view of the performance of cloud resources is crucial for effective cloud management. If monitoring falls short, it can lead to delays in spotting and fixing problems, affecting how reliable services are. Using thorough monitoring solutions allows for immediate insights into how resources are used, how well applications perform, and any possible issues that might slow things down.

Vendor Lock-In Challenges

Companies frequently encounter the danger of being bound tightly to a particular cloud service provider, which makes it tough to switch workloads between providers or revert to on-premises systems.

To reduce the risks linked to this situation, it is beneficial to embrace solutions that can work seamlessly across different platforms and design applications in a way that allows easy movement. This approach helps safeguard against the complications of being overly dependent on a single vendor.

Strategies to Overcome Cloud Management Challenges

Adopting a Comprehensive Cloud Management Platform

Consider investing in a strong Cloud Management Platform that gives you centralized control and a clear view across various cloud environments. However, these platforms have useful features like automated setup, monitoring resources, and handling costs. By using a Cloud Management Platform, you can simplify tasks and improve overall efficiency in your operations.

Implementing a Security-First Approach

Make security a top priority by implementing a thorough plan covering identity and access management, using encryption, and conducting regular security check-ups. Properly utilizing automated tools to find and fix weaknesses, taking a proactive stance on cloud security.

Optimizing Costs with Cloud Financial Management

Take advantage of cloud financial management tools to understand resource expenses, the methods to use resources, and spots where you can potentially save. By putting in place practices like breaking down costs and setting budgets, organizations can keep a handle on their spending in the cloud. This approach helps maintain control and make informed decisions about cloud expenditure.

Enhance Visibility and Monitoring

Set up strong real-time monitoring tools to see what's happening with your cloud resources. Proactive monitoring helps catch performance problems early and ensures resources are used efficiently. Using tools designed for the cloud and additional ones from third-party sources gives you a complete picture of your entire cloud setup.

Prioritizing Skill Development

You can support the growth of your IT team by providing training and enhancing their skills to ensure they can handle multiple cloud environments. Certifications for cloud expertise and ongoing learning programs can give your team the knowledge they need to keep up with technological shifts and the latest ways of managing cloud systems effectively.
